Model driven apps (mdas) are a core component of the microsoft power platform, enabling rapid application development with minimal coding. however, javascript plays a crucial role in enhancing functionality, customizing user experience, and integrating with external services. Configuring javascript on forms open a form in your model driven app. go to your table > forms > your form > form properties > form libraries > add web resource. attach an event handler on the form or a field (e.g., onload, onsave, onchange).
